700 35th Ave, Tuscaloosa, AL 35401
588.7 miles away from Newtown, Missouri
201 Finley Ave W, Birmingham, AL 35204
592.9 miles away from Newtown, Missouri
677 W Covington Ave, Attalla, AL 35954
593.2 miles away from Newtown, Missouri
6001 12th Ave E, Tuscaloosa, AL 35405
593.6 miles away from Newtown, Missouri
7916 2nd Ave S, Birmingham, AL 35206
595.3 miles away from Newtown, Missouri
136 59th St N, Birmingham, AL 35212
595.5 miles away from Newtown, Missouri
7730 7th Ave S, Birmingham, AL 35206
595.6 miles away from Newtown, Missouri
1625 12th Ave S, Birmingham, AL 35205
596.4 miles away from Newtown, Missouri
1616 5th Ave N, Bessemer, AL 35020
596.7 miles away from Newtown, Missouri